Park Chan-wook introduced global audiences to a brand of highly stylized, morally complex, and visceral filmmaking. His "Vengeance Trilogy"—comprising Sympathy for Mr. Vengeance (2002), Oldboy (2003), and Lady Vengeance (2005)—explored the self-destructive nature of revenge.

Much like her co-star, Moon Ga-young also began her career as a child actress, appearing in films as early as 2006. Her early career includes notable roles in and the web drama "EXO Next Door" (2015) , which helped her gain a youthful fanbase. Her breakthrough came with "True Beauty" (2020–2021) , where she played the lead role of Lim Ju-kyung, a role that catapulted her to international stardom. In "Link," she took on the challenging role of Noh Da-hyun, a woman haunted by a traumatic past, and her performance was praised for capturing the character's vulnerability and resilience. Moon Ga-young continued to showcase her range with a role in the ensemble romance drama "The Interest of Love" (2022–2023) , further establishing her as a versatile leading actress in the industry.
